Scheduled
IAA Engineers will be upgrading the firmware of the switch hardware in Qv1(pe3.per1) and NextDC P1(pe2.per5) to mitigate a software bug that caused a routing issue on intercap VLLs.

Members with service ports within Qv1(pe3.per1) and NextDC P1(pe2.per5) should expect their port to go offline during this outage.

Member with service ports within Qv1(pe1.per1, pe2.per1) and NextDC P1(pe1.per5) should expect impact to their services - Peering, VLL Extended Reach and any bilateral you may have to another peer.

ALL Members connected to WA-IX should also expect rs1.wa.ix.asn.au to go offline during the first half of the outage and rs2.wa.ix.asn.au during the second half of the outage. Content caches included.

Engineers will make sure one of the route servers is always online during the outage to maintain the redundancy.

Inter-capital link between PERADL is on hazard status, no outage is expected as traffic will shift via the longer path causing an increase in latency.

The work is expected to take about 1 hour. However, 4 hours has been booked in the unlikely event of an emergency.

Engineers will drain peering sessions for ports roughly 10 minutes before the planned event using BCP214 compliant filters to ensure traffic is not suddenly dropped. Filters will be removed once the devices are back online and stable.
